Automation of Repetitive Tasks
Automating mundane, time-consuming tasks is one of the most significant advantages of incorporating AI and automation in operations management. For instance, inventory management, data entry, order processing, and invoice generation can now be automated through machine learning algorithms and robotic process automation (RPA). By reducing the need for manual intervention, businesses can free up resources to focus on more strategic tasks, improving overall efficiency.

Predictive Analytics for Smarter Decision-Making
AI brings the power of predictive analytics to operations management, enabling organizations to forecast demand, optimize supply chains, and plan resources more effectively. By analyzing historical data and identifying patterns, AI tools can predict market trends, customer behaviors, and potential disruptions. This allows businesses to make proactive decisions, such as adjusting inventory levels or optimizing production schedules, to meet customer demand without overstocking or understocking.

Supply Chain Optimization
AI and automation are particularly powerful in supply chain management. AI-driven systems can track and monitor inventory in real-time, ensuring that stock levels are always aligned with demand. Automated processes can also streamline the procurement process, reduce lead times, and minimize human error in decision-making. Additionally, AI can optimize routes for logistics companies, ensuring faster deliveries while cutting fuel costs, further enhancing supply chain efficiency.

Enhanced Customer Service
Automation and AI-driven technologies are revolutionizing customer service in operations management. Chatbots, virtual assistants, and AI-powered customer service platforms are being used to respond to customer inquiries, resolve issues, and even predict customer needs. AI can analyze customer behavior and provide personalized product recommendations, leading to a better customer experience and increasing loyalty.

Robotic Process Automation (RPA)
RPA is a technology that uses AI to automate rule-based, repetitive tasks that would otherwise be performed by humans. By leveraging RPA, businesses can improve operational efficiency, reduce costs, and enhance the accuracy of tasks such as order processing, payroll management, and data extraction. RPA also integrates seamlessly with existing systems, making it easier for organizations to implement automation without overhauling their entire infrastructure.

Benefits of AI and Automation in Operations Management

The integration of AI and automation into operations management brings a wide array of benefits that can drive long-term success for businesses. These include.

Cost Reduction
AI and automation can lead to significant cost savings by reducing the need for manual labor, cutting down on errors, and streamlining processes. Organizations can lower operational expenses by automating tasks that were traditionally labor-intensive, freeing up resources that can be better utilized elsewhere.

Increased Efficiency and Speed
AI and automation enable businesses to accomplish tasks faster and with greater precision. Automation tools can operate 24/7, allowing organizations to meet customer demands more quickly. AI algorithms can also analyze data faster and more accurately than humans, enabling businesses to make real-time decisions and react to changes in the market faster than ever before.

Improved Accuracy
Human error is a significant risk in operations management. By replacing manual processes with AI and automated systems, businesses can significantly reduce the likelihood of mistakes. This is especially important in areas like data entry, inventory management, and financial reporting, where small errors can have large repercussions.

Scalability
As businesses grow, it becomes more challenging to manage operations efficiently. AI and automation allow organizations to scale their operations without increasing headcount or compromising on performance. Automation systems can handle larger volumes of work with minimal additional effort, ensuring that businesses can manage growth while maintaining operational efficiency.

Enhanced Employee Satisfaction
AI and automation are not just beneficial for businesses; they also enhance employee satisfaction. By automating repetitive tasks, employees can focus on more engaging and strategic work, fostering a greater sense of job satisfaction. Additionally, AI tools can provide employees with real-time data and insights, empowering them to make informed decisions quickly.
